Former Bonchari MP Zebedeo Opore is dead
Zebedeo Opore, former Bonchari MP who passed away on October 18, 2024. Courtesy photo.
Former Bonchari MP Zebedeo Opore, 78, has died.
He gave up the fight as doctors at the Nairobi Hospital attended to him Friday dawn.
He had served as an Assistant Minister for Information and Broadcasting during the late President Daniel arap Moi era.
He has lately been in and out of hospital for the last one(1) year.
“’My dad passed on today at 5am," Mr Robin Opore, his son, told AVDelta News on Friday.
Opore was first elected as Bonchari MP in 1997.
He later lost the seat to Mr Charles Onyancha.
In 2013, Opore won the seat again and was subsequently sworn in as Bonchari MP.
But his victory was short-lived because he lost the seat six(6) months later to his political nemesis, the late John Oroo Oyioka.
This is after Oroo successfully won a petition which he had filed at the Kisii High Court.
Various leaders from Kisii mourned Opore saying the region has lost a great leader.
